- Activate the function, and select the object (line, arc, polyline, polygon, etc.) you want to offset.
- Set the offset distance either by entering it in the Inspector Bar or by selecting two points. The angle of this line does not matter; its absolute length will be used.
- Enter the number of Sets in the Inspector Bar. This is the total number of copies, and does not include including the original.
- Select the side of the object where you want to place the copies.
The offset copies are made on the selected side.
- If you enter a Z Offset, each offset curve will be separated from the adjacent one by this distance.
- You can use the same parameters to offset other objects, you can change the parameters, or select Cancel from the local menu or Inspector Bar to exit the tool.
